
Pecan Pork Rind Cinnamon Rolls
Recipe Tags:
Easy | Quick | Dessert | Fun | Bake
Prep Time:
30 minutes
Serves:
4
Ingredients
- Pecan Pork Rind Cinnamon Rolls:
• 3/4 cup Southern Recipe Pork Rinds, finely crushed
• 5 Eggs
• 1 1/2 tsp Baking powder
• 5 Tbsp Sugar substitute
• 1/4 cup Butter, unsalted
• 2 tsp Cinnamon
• 1/4 cup Pecans, chopped
• 1/2 tsp Vanilla extract
• 4 Tbsp Heavy cream
• 1 cup Water
Preparation
1. Preheat oven to 350°F.
2. In a medium-sized bowl, combine pork rinds, eggs, baking powder, and 1 tablespoon of sugar substitute.
3. Add 1/2 cup water (or more as needed) until the mixture resembles pancake batter. Set aside.
4. In a separate bowl, mix melted butter with sugar substitute and cinnamon. Set aside.
5. Pour the pork rind batter onto the center of a baking sheet, spreading it into a rectangle.
6. Bake for 8–10 minutes, or until the mixture sets.
7. Remove from oven and let cool for about 5 minutes.
8. Spread the cinnamon butter mixture evenly over the baked pork rind base.
9. Carefully roll up and cut into even pieces.
10. In a bowl, whisk together remaining sugar substitute and heavy cream.
11. Drizzle over the rolls, sprinkle with pecans, and serve.
